Last night (8.19.2017), Jay-Z went to England for what was said to be “his only UK appearance of 2017” for this year’s sold-out V-Fest event. The highly-praised rhyme-slinger had–according to sources–performed a mix of old material, music from his recently released album ‘4:44‘, before closing his set out by paying homage to the late Chester Bennington (of Linkin Park).

The tribute performance went with Jigga asking the lighting technician to dim the lights then asking the concert audience to “light it up tonight, for Chester. For Linkin Park one time tonight.
